I have 2 B&O CD50s both of which have similar faults. In each case the machine struggles to read the TOC especially when cold. I have the service manual but the setting up procedure seems very complicated does anyone have any experience with these machines and can point me in the right direction
Stuart |

Hi
There is a cable from top to bottom pcb it has to folded correctly, else it will pick up noise. Best regards Kim Olesen |
